Job Description

Aerotek has an immediate opening for an Instructional Designer (Adult Learner) at the corporate office in Hanover, MD.

OVERVIEW

The Instructional Designer will be responsible for designing, developing, and implementing engaging and effective learning solutions that align with our organizational goals. This role requires a creative and analytical thinker who can collaborate with subject matter experts and stakeholders to create high-quality training materials that enhance employee performance and development.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

  • Collaborate with subject matter experts to identify training needs and objectives
  • Design and develop engaging and interactive courses and training materials for in-person, virtual, and online learning
  • Create instructional materials such as videos, job aids, manuals, and multimedia content
  • Support in implementation and management of training programs within the Learning Management System (LMS)
  • Conduct needs assessments
  • Analyze training effectiveness through evaluations and feedback
  • Revise and update training materials based on feedback and changing organizational needs
  • Stay current with industry trends and best practices in instructional design and corporate training
  • Communicate frequently and effectively with various project collaborators to ensure that goals and objectives are being met
  • Plan and devise the layout of media for presentation materials
  • Collaborate with other organizational departments (e.g., marketing, communications, etc.)

QUALIFICATIONS

Education

  • Bachelor's Degree in Instructional Design, Adult Education or related field required

Skills and Abilities

  • Demonstrated knowledge of instructional design principles and adult learning theories
  • Proficient in eLearning authoring tools preferred (e.g., Articulate Rise, Articulate Storyline)
  • Experience with Learning Management Systems (LMS)Ability to build on-line courseware
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Proven ability to work collaboratively with cross-functional teams
  • Demonstrated project management and organizational skills
  • Research skills to integrate current instructional design trends and validate SME content
  • Attention to detail and proven ability to meet deadlines
  • Applicable use of multimedia design and development (e.g., video editing, graphic design)
  • Proven ability to critically think and assess training effectiveness to make data-driven improvements
  • Proficient in in Adobe Creative Suite preferred (e.g., InDesign, Illustrator, Acrobat)
